Ethereum cofounder Joseph Lubin said on Yahoo Finance’s Final Round August 28, that he doubts manipulation accusations against stablecoin Tether (USDT).

Founded in 2014, Tether was “the first” blockchain-powered platform that allows for the tokenization of fiat-backed cryptocurrencies.

In June, after the publication of a study conducted by analysts from the University of Texas, USDT fell under suspicion of Bitcoin (BTC) price manipulation in 2017, when the BTC price surged to an all-time high of $20,000. The paper claims that “purchases with Tether are timed following market downturns and result in sizable increases in Bitcoin prices.”

While many cryptocurrency enthusiasts are convinced Tether is lying about its backing assets, Lubin is unconvinced of manipulation accusations against the token and the company behind it.
